要解决“Android Studio SiliCompressor: 在执行doInBackground()时发生了错误。”的问题,首先需要查看错误日志以确定具体的错误信息。然后,可以尝试以下解决方法:
示例代码:
示例代码:
String sourceFilePath = "/storage/emulated/0/DCIM/Camera/my_image.jpg";
String destinationFilePath = "/storage/emulated/0/DCIM/Camera/compressed_image.jpg";
示例代码:
File sourceFile = new File(sourceFilePath);
if (!sourceFile.exists()) {
// 文件不存在,请处理相应逻辑
return;
}
示例代码:
implementation 'com.github.hiteshsahu:FFmpeg-Android:0.3.2'
示例代码(在build.gradle文件的dependencies中更新版本号):
implementation 'com.github.hiteshsahu:SiliCompressor:2.2.0'
这些是一些常见的解决方法,可用于解决“Android Studio SiliCompressor: 在执行doInBackground()时发生了错误。”的问题。根据具体的错误信息,可能还需要采取其他措施来解决问题。